MICRO SWITCH MARKET OVERVIEW

The global micro switch market size is forecasted to be worth USD 0.81 Billion in 2026, expected to achieve USD 1.12 Billion by 2035 with a CAGR of 3.7% during the forecast from 2026 to 2035.

MICRO SWITCH MARKET SEGMENTATION

By Type

Based on type the global market can be categorized into Standard Type, Ultraminiature Type, Sub-miniature Type.

  • Standard Type: Standard type micro switches represent approximately 43% of the Micro Switch Market Share due to their widespread usage across industrial equipment, household appliances, and general electronic systems. These switches are preferred because of their reliable mechanical operation, simple structure, and compatibility with multiple applications. Nearly 46% of appliance manufacturers utilize standard micro switches for control mechanisms in washing machines, ovens, printers, and other consumer products. Around 34% of industrial equipment manufacturers depend on standard designs for safety controls and operational functions. Approximately 28% of replacement demand involves standard micro switches because of their long service life and easy integration. The Micro Switch Market Analysis indicates that standard type switches continue maintaining importance due to cost efficiency, reliability, and broad application compatibility.

By Application

Based on application the global market can be categorized into Appliance Industry, Automobile, Electronic Equipment, Special Equipment and Medical Instruments, Others.

  • Appliance Industry: The appliance industry represents approximately 22% of the Micro Switch Market Share due to widespread usage in household and commercial appliances. Micro switches are used in washing machines, refrigerators, microwave ovens, air conditioners, and kitchen equipment for safety control and operational functions. Nearly 46% of appliance manufacturers integrate micro switches into control mechanisms, while around 33% of smart appliance producers are adopting advanced switching solutions. Approximately 27% of appliance product upgrades involve improved switch durability and environmental protection features. Increasing demand for smart home devices and energy-efficient appliances continues supporting market expansion. The Micro Switch Market Trends indicate growing preference for reliable switching components that improve appliance functionality and user safety.
  • Automobile: Automobile applications account for approximately 18% of the Micro Switch Market Share, supported by increasing electronic integration in modern vehicles. Micro switches are used in door controls, seat adjustments, power systems, safety mechanisms, and interior control functions. Nearly 41% of automotive manufacturers utilize micro switches for vehicle control applications, while around 30% of automotive electronic systems require compact switching components. Approximately 24% of new vehicle designs incorporate advanced micro switches capable of operating under vibration, temperature changes, and frequent usage conditions. LIST OF TOP MICRO SWITCH COMPANIES

  • Omron (Japan)
  • Alpsalpine (Japan)
  • Johnson Electric(Burgess) (Hong Kong)
  • Panasonic (Japan)
  • Dongnan Electronics (China)
  • ZIPPY (U.S.)
  • Honeywell (U.S.)

Top Two Companies With The Highest Market Share

  • Omron: holds approximately 14% market share in the Micro Switch Market.
  • Johnson Electric (Burgess): accounts for approximately 12% market share in the Micro Switch Market.
